The inventory: an essential document for rental
Conducting an inventory is much more than simply listing the defects or qualities of the property. It is a contractual document, attached to the house or apartment rental contract, that protects both the tenant and the landlord. This document details, room by room, the exact condition of the property at the time of key handover. Any omission or inaccuracy can lead to disagreements upon returning the property. A precise inventory allows for an objective comparison of the entry and exit conditions, thus avoiding most disputes when returning the security deposit.

The key steps to a successful inventory
Preparation is key to an effective inventory. At Sixième Avenue Saint Priest, we recommend checking the following elements before the appointment:
- The condition of the walls, floors, and ceilings in each room
- The functionality of plumbing, electrical equipment, and provided appliances
- The condition of windows, shutters, and doors
- The water, gas, and electricity meters
- All present equipment (kitchen, bathroom, etc.)
On the day, the document is drafted in duplicate, signed by both parties. Feel free to take dated photos to complement the written document. This level of detail is strongly recommended by the National Association for Housing Information (ANIL).
Common mistakes to avoid during the inventory
Forgetting to check certain points, settling for generic mentions, or neglecting annexes are frequent pitfalls. It is essential to report every defect, even minor – a scratch, a stain, a malfunction – as any omission may be interpreted as future damage. Legal obligations and recent developments
The legislation governing inventories is regularly evolving, strengthening the protection of the parties. Since the ALUR law, inventories must be conducted in a contradictory and precise manner. Families thus benefit from an additional guarantee during their rental journey.
